Before diving into "Exclusive" mode, it is essential to understand the concept of a viewerframe. In software architecture—particularly within remote desktop software, virtualization layers, and video monitoring systems—the viewerframe is the dedicated window, canvas, or container that renders the visual output of a host system onto a client device.
